Limelight Celebrity Management is looking for a Junior Agent

Limelight Celebrity Management is looking for a Junior Agent

The successful candidate should have three or four years\’ experience working in a literary agency or management company. They should be highly organised, have good administrative skills, have prior experience of TV and book contracts, and enjoy working across both fiction and non-fiction titles.
We are based in Fulham, and the salary depends on experience and current salary.
